OATS ALOO TIKKIS
Author : Vahchef
Main Ingredient : Oats
Servings : 2 persons
Published date : December 27, 2018


Ingredients used in OATS ALOO TIKKIS
• Potato (boiled) - 1 cup.
• Oats - 1(1/2) cups.
• Green chilli - 4 numbers.
• Garam masala - half tea spoon.
• Salt - to taste.
• Dry mango powder - half tea spoon.
• Coriander (chopped) - half tablespoon.
• Eggs - 2 numbers.
• Bread crumbs - half cup.
• Oil - as required.
Method:
  • Take a bowl and add Boiled and mashed potato, Oats, green chilli, garam masala, salt, mix it well .
  • Divide the mixture into small dumplings. In a bowl add egg and beat well.
  • Take the dumplings and press it with hands and give tikki shape and dip into the egg mixture and coat with the bread crumbs. Heat tawa and shallow fry the tikkis by using oil.
  • Cook the tikkis on both sides. Serve this with tomato ketchup or Mint chutney.
